Dr. William Carlson

Dr. William Carlson

Veterinarian and Practice Owner

 

Dr. William Carlson graduated from Washington State University with a doctorate of Veterinary Medicine in 1994 before going on to complete an Internship in Small Animal Medicine and Surgery at South Shore Veterinary Associates in 1995.

Dr. Carlson has decades of experience in veterinary healthcare from his years of general practice in Tucson, Az; Farmington, CT; and Atlanta, GA.

In 2010, Dr. Carlson became the sole proprietor of Intown Animal Hospital. Years of high-quality care and service rewarded Intown Animal Hospital with a clientele larger than what the original practice was capable of providing for; this prompted the opening of our 2nd location at the Midtown Promenade in February, 2023. 

Dr. Carlson has a passion for providing lifelong care to his patients and building lasting relationships with their owners.  

 

Dr. Abigail Huggins

Dr. Abigail Huggins

Associate Veterinarian

 

Dr. Abby Huggins graduated from Duke University with a BS in marine biology in 1997, where she was a four-year scholar athlete in Swimming, specializing in sprint and middle-distance freestyle. She received her DVM from the Ohio State University in 2001, as a member of Phi Zeta, the national honors society.

Dr. Huggins’ veterinary interests include soft tissue surgery, ophthalmology, and fostering the human-animal bond. She deeply values the importance of the partnership between the vet and pet owner in providing the very best life for our 4-legged companions. Dr. Huggins enjoys writing freelance veterinary articles and was honored to be part of an award-winning documentary on canine osteosarcoma, “My Friend, Standing Strong.” Abby is also an adjunct professor at Mercer University, where she teaches Veterinary Pharmacy at the graduate school.

Outside the office, Dr. Huggins enjoys outdoor pursuits, in particular swimming, hiking, kayaking, SCUBA diving, and running. She is a competitive triathlete (on the race teams all3sports and Team Podium), an avid trail runner, and is passionate about volunteerism. Abby is married to her high school sweetheart, Todd, and together they have 2 amazing boys – Nathan and Jack – and a menagerie that includes 2 cats, Dumpling and Colonel Mustard, Mabel the Turtle, and a salt and freshwater fish tank.

Dr. Katherine White

Associate Veterinarian

Dr. Katherine White was born and raised in Memphis, TN. Dr. White then spent eight years in Starkville, MS obtaining her B.S in Biochemistry and Molecular Biology and her Doctor of Veterinary Medicine.

After graduating from Mississippi State University College of Veterinary Medicine in 2021, Katherine moved to Midtown Atlanta with her husband and dog, Haldir.

Dr. White has a passion for preventative medicine and public health, and she is able to exercise these passions every day through discussing the importance of vaccinations, preventatives, and management of chronic conditions. Dr. White also enjoys counseling owners through quality of life discussions and care.

Dr. White has deeply cherished being a part of the team at Intown Animal Hospital since the start of 2023. In her time outside of the hospital, Dr. White loves to spend time outdoors with her family and community, loving adventures big and small.

Dr. Whitney Hale

Associate Veterinarian

Dr. Whitney Hale graduated from Ross University School of Veterinary Medicine in 2015, where she excelled in her studies and developed a strong foundation in veterinary medicine. With a warm and compassionate approach, Dr. Hale is committed to ensuring the health and well-being of her patients. Her special interests lie in soft tissue surgery and preventative medicine, areas where she continually seeks to expand her knowledge and skills to deliver the best possible outcomes for her furry patients.

Beyond her professional endeavors, Dr. Hale shares her home with her husband Donnie and three beloved cats Butterscotch, Waffles, and Bagel. Her personal experience as a pet owner fuels her empathy and understanding of the bond between pets and their human companions.

Dr. Hale is dedicated to fostering open communication with pet owners, empowering them to make informed decisions about their pets' healthcare. Whether performing surgeries, conducting routine check-ups, or offering guidance on preventative care measures, Dr. Hale approaches each interaction with kindness, expertise, and a genuine love for animals.

In her free time, Dr. Hale enjoys traveling, spending quality time with friends and family, and spending time outdoors trying new adventures.
